MOSCOW, July 17 (RIA Novosti) - The Russian national team has reached the finals of the European Youth Basketball Championship underway in Chekhov, the Moscow region. On Saturday, the team led by coach Yevgeny Pashutin defeated their rivals from Serbia and Montenegro 64:56.
Vitaly Fridzon who scored 17 points was the best in the Russian team.
Russians will compete 5 p.m. Sunday with the Lithuanian team that managed to defeat the Israeli team 67:66.
